* What You’ll Do:

** As a Production Agronomy Intern, you will play an important role in supporting the safe, efficient, and effective management of seed production processes. You’ll work closely with a Plant Agronomist and gain exposure to a variety of responsibilities, including:
* Assisting with seed production operations and field management
* Supporting scouting and Integrated Pest Management (IPM) activities
* Conducting supply research studies
* Evaluating economic injury thresholds
* Identifying weeds, pests, and diseases
* Monitoring and reporting crop progress

In addition, you’ll be assigned a special project by the Agronomist, giving you the opportunity to develop technical skills and contribute meaningfully to Corteva’s operations.
